A Closer Look at...Stem Cells and Human Longevity
Can we live not only longer but healthier lives? Robert A.J. Signer and Shiri Gur-Cohen explore how stem cell research may unlock the secrets of longevity. Signer discusses the critical role stem cells play in combating aging-related diseases, such as cancer and immune system decline, by boosting their regenerative abilities. His work on hematopoietic stem cells and “super stem cells,” which better manage cellular waste, shows promise for delaying aging and preventing disease. Dr. Shiri Gur-Cohen examines how vascular and lymphatic systems support stem cell health, revealing new strategies for enhancing longevity and reversing the effects of aging.
